Haan, white milky discharge, also called leukorrhea, is very common in early pregnancy. It happens because of increased blood flow to the vaginal area and rising hormone levels. It's usually normal, but if it smells bad, itches, or changes color, then you should definitely check with your gynac. If you're wondering about pregnancy, maybe take a home test soon?
